Spotlight on Matt Tilt
Wicketkeeper Matt Tilt was vice-captain to Ed Foster when Shropshire lifted the MCCA Knockout Trophy by beating Lincolnshire in 2010. That memorable day at the home of Durham CCC was the best moment of his 12-year Shropshire career, with Matt taking four catches as Shropshire won by seven wickets. Spotlight on Bryan Jones
Bryan Jones made his Shropshire debut in 1981 and went on to play 123 Minor Counties Championship matches for the county. Spotlight on Derek Ashley
Derek Ashley, a consistent and popular wicketkeeper for Shropshire between 1982 and 1992, was part of the county side which famously beat Yorkshire in the NatWest Trophy in 1984.
